Capitolo 1

 

[italiano]
[english]
[deutsch]

@ E-mail

Registrate il vs. dominio
Solo 15 Euro
 
con l`estensione
 .com/.net/.org/.info/
.biz/.cc/.tv

CAPITOLO 1 - come incominciare


  • 1.1) Chi siamo
  • 1.2) Come incominciare
  • 1.3) La vostra homepage e HTML
  • 1.4) TELNET
  • 1.5) cgi-bin
  • 1.6) e-mail
  • 1.7) .forward

1.1) Chi siamo?

Mercator offre spazi per le vostre pagine web e domains con accesso globale e
pubblico su Internet. Offriamo inoltre un tipo di programma esecutivo conosciuto
come: "cgi-bin". I nostri computer sono Pentium-Class con Apache web-server
software e Linux come sistema operativo. Apache risponde a una richiesta di un
utente per una pagina web, mentre Linux e` una delle varianti del sistema
operativo UNIX.

1.2) Come incominciare?

Probabilmente avrete ricevuto il vostro login e password.Cosa dovete fare
adesso? Se non avete ancora inserito le vostre pagine, il browser (per.es.
Netscape) mostrera'lo scritto: "You don`t have permission to access this server"
quando volete accedere al vostro domain!
Tutto questo e` normale ! Il motivo e` che tutte le directory sono protette e che
non esiste ancora una index.html. Può capitare di trovare una pagina index.html
disponibile sul vostro domain, ma non sempre, perche` alcuni clienti non lo
desiderano.

Ci sono diversi funzioni che appartengono al vostro domain. Potete usare FTP e
TELNET per le operazioni con i files. Vi spiegheremo COME nelle altre pagine.

Ogni cliente riceve il suo userID con password per Linux. Facendo un login al suo
UserID, il cliente riceve l`accesso sul suo spazio web.
Ogni userID ha la sua propria struttura di subdirectories nel sistema file di Linux.
Il "root" della struttura e` la directory "home", trovato il path "/home/userID".
Notate che questo e` simile alla struttura dei directory dell' MS-DOS, solo che
non c`e` una lettera del disco e un "forward slash" invece del "backslash".

Nell' home directory c`e` una subdirectory con il nome "www". Ogni cliente ha il
proprio "www" subdirectory. I files messi nel "www" sono visibile tramite un
browser su Internet.

Per esempio, quando un browser richiede l`URL http://userid.com/page.html,
Apache cerca il file /home/userid/www/page.html e trasmette questo file.

Adesso sapete dove i file devono essere locati per renderli visibili tramite un
browser, pero`, COME mettere i files li`? Ci sono diverse possibilita`, dipende dal
vostro computer .

Per un Macintosh, il programma FETCH e' quello che viene maggiormente usato.
Documentazioni su Fetch sono disponibili sulla nostra pagina Utilità. Comunque,
potete notare che il modo "binario" descritto in questo manuale, corrisponde alla
modalita' "raw" in Fetch.

Per sistemi MS-DOS, programmi di comunicazione, come: ProCom possono
emulare terminali per un collegamento a Linux.

Per sistemi UNIX, potete usare rlogin per collegarvi.

Per sistemi Microsoft Windows, usate FTP. Questo e` il metodo piu` facile!

Possiamo dare ulteriori informazioni, se ne avrete bisogno.

Con TELNET potete accedere al SHELL di Unix dal vostro domain.

Per Windows, ci sono diversi programmi disponibili, come "telnet" di
Windows95 o diversi altri programmi FTP.

Il programma e` WS_FTP e' il migliore. Siccome siamo un distributore
autorizzato per il programma WS_FTP LE, potete download questo programma
seguendo questo link:  Installate questo programma ed eseguitelo.
Fate click sul bottone CONNECT giu` a sinistra. Questo avvia una nuova finestra,
il "session profile".

E qui scrivete: Hostname: per il vostro domain name, per.es. "userid.com"
UserID: mettete il vostro userID.
Password: mettete la vostra password
Il box per "anonymous login" non dev`essere cliccata.
Alla fine, sotto "inizial directories", potete specificare quale directories volete
usare sul vostro computer e sul server. Nel "remote host" specificate:
/home/userid/www. Sotto "local PC" specificate il path DOS dove sono i vostri
file per il domain. (N.B.! Solo per vostra convenienza, ricordate che /home/userid/
e` la vostra "home" directory, mentre /home/userid/www e` la vostra WWW
directory! Dipendende dal programm e` possibile che vedete
"/usr/www/htdocs/userID" invece. Questi directory sono uguali.)
Se dovete mettere o cercare qualcosa sotto la vostra home directory; dovete
digitare "cd /home/userid per arrivare li`!

Poi fate click sul bottone OK. Questo vi collega al vostro domain. La parte destra
dello schermo mostra i file nella vostra www directory, mentre la parte sinistra
mostra i file nel vostro computer. Per inviare un file dal vostro PC alla vostra
www directory, fate click sul file che volete inviare e poi nella freccia a destra.
Per inviare un file al vostro computer , fate click sulla freccia a sinistra.

Potete vedere due bottoni sotto con il nome "ASCII" e "BINARY" (nella nuova
versione anche "AUTO"). Per tutti i files testo, inclusi i file HTML e per gli script
PERL, dovete selezionare ASCII.

PERL scripts e file HTML sono file ASCII, insieme a molti altri. Non e` cosi`
importante trasferire i file HTML in modo ASCII, pero` per gli script PERL e`
MOLTO importante!

File GIF e JPEG sono file BINARY. Devono essere inviati nella modalità
BINARY, altrimenti vengono distrutti. File che appaiono come da cestinare nell'
editor testo NON sono file ASCII e devono essere trasferiti in modalita' BINARY.

1.3) La "home page" e l' HTML

Il nome del file della vostra home page deve essere "index.html". Il web-server
automaticamente spedisce il file /home/userid/www/index.html quando un
browser specifica http://userid.com

Quando vi collegate al vostro domain, potete gia` trovare due directories
installate, Queste sono ANONFTP e CGI-BIN. "Anonftp" e` una area anonima ftp,
dove dei files possono essere inviati o prelevati (download) dai vostri utenti senza
una password. Questa area e` certamente separata dal vostro spazio web e dallo
spazio ftp che e' protetto da una password .

Se volete fare l'upload e il download nel settore ftp anonimo, potete installare una
directory "read-only" per il download o un`altra directory "write-only" per l'
upload dei files. Questo e` fatto per assicurare (proteggere) i file che rendete
disponibili per un download.

"Allora, cosa e` la directory ftp?"

E` quasi sempre la stessa come la vostra directory www e puo` essere ignorata. Se
NON e` cosi`, e` una modalita' in disuso di una area ftp anonima e puo` essere
modificata con la nuova modalita'.

1.4) Telnet Account

TELNET e` solo un`altra modalita' di UNIX/LINUX userid. Se ne serviamo per
essere capaci di fare l' upload/download dei vostri file. Quando sottoscrivete il
contratto con Mercator, vi viene assegnato un userid ed una password.

Usando un programma telnet, potete collegarvi al vostro domain e al SHELL
PROMPT. Da li` potete eseguire i programmi UNIX semplici, come "mail", un
programma di mail semplice, "pine", un programma e-mail piu` avanzato, "ftp",
per ftp su altri siti, "telnet", per accedere altri siti remoti, "lynux", un browser
primitivo basato sul testo, "pico", un editor testo semplice e "vi", un`altro editor
piu` difficile da usare.

Al shell prompt, scrivete "man" ed il nome del programma per ricevere on line
dell'altra documentazione su questo programma.

1.5) Accesso Cgi-bin

"CGI" sta per "Common Gateway Interface", una sigla che designa un programma
che attivo sul web server puo` essere eseguito da una pagina web del browser. Un
uso classico dell' cgi e` la modalità online, dove l`utente inserisce il suo nome,
indirizzo ecc. quando l`utente ha compilato il form e preme il bottone SUBMIT, il
programma cgi specificato nella pagina HTM agisce sul server e le informazinoni
nelle box vengono rese disponibili per il programma come parametri. Essendo un
programma risponde alle necessita' per cui e' stato realizzato.

Per esempio, "cgiemai" e` un programma scritto in C che cerca il contenuto del
modulo e spedisce questo tramite e-mail alla destinazione specificata, poi
trasmette una pagina WWW dandone conferma.

"imagemap" e` un`altro utilizzo classico dell' cgi. Qui, le coordinate X-Y del
pointer sull`imagine vengono correlate ad una tabella specifica, cosi` che facendo
un click su un parte dell`imagine, ne risulta in un link differente.

Altri programmi cgi potrebbero chiedere per una password, verificate questa
password, date poi l'accesso a un database per le informazioni richieste. Che cosa
fa dipende del programmatore. Noi non richiediamo una richiesta per installare un
programma cgi, pero` vi chiediamo di non abusare nell`uso del CPU.

I vostri programmi cgi devono essere nella directory cgi-bin sotto la vostra
directory www.

1.6) Vostro indirizzo E-mail

Ricevendo il vostro domain da Mercator, potete creare diversi indirizzi e-mail che
vengono spediti tutti in un unica mailbox. Potete per.es. avere l`indirizzo
"userid@userid.com", pero` anche "sales@userid.com" o "info@userid.com".
Tutti questi messaggi arrivano in una sola mailbox. Vi spieghero dopo come poter
ricevere dei messaggi.

Se avete bisogno di un login separato,quindi di un account mail differente,
possiamo creare un`altro login ad un costo modesto. Potete mandare mandate una
vostra richiesta per logins a support@mercator.net.

Uso di mail

Potete accedere al vostro domain tramite telnet e leggere/spedire la posta con
"pine". Pero` il modo piu` semplice e` configurare un programma mail, come
per.es. Eudora. Eudora e` un programma che gira sia su Windows che su MAC.

Eudora si collega al mail-server tramite il Winsock. I messaggi possono

essere letti "offline" (senza collegamento in atto), siate sicuri però che Winsock
sia avviato prima di spedire o ricevere messaggi.

Dopo che Eudora e` stato installato, deve essere configurato per accedere la vostra
posta sul server di Mercator. Per fare questo, avviate Eudora e andate su
"SPECIAL" del menu. (Dipende dalla versione puo` essere anche sotto "TOOLS".)
Poi, scegliete "OPTIONS" o "SETTINGS" (dipendente della versione).
Per POPaccount, inserite il vostro userid@userid.com ( il vostro indirizzo e-mail
del vostro domain).
Per SMTP, dovete inserire il server del vostro provider locale che vi fornisce
l`accesso ad Internet.
SMTP e` per spedire i messaggi, dunque, potrebbe essere per.es. "mail.tin.it". Non
dovete inserire niente in PH e FINGER.

Sotto "advanced network features" selezionate 90 secondi per "timeout". Clickate
su "save password". "Authentication style" dovrebbe essere "password option"
Sotto "connection method", NON fate click su "offline option".

Se avete diversi indirizzi e-mail,potete installare una seconda copia di Eudora per
ogni indirizzo.

Eudora "Light" e` freeware, é offerito dalla Qualcom e puo` essere prelevato da
Internet. Eudora Pro é la versione in vendita. Potete trovarla sulla nostra pagina
Utilità.

1.7) .forward (re-direzionare l`e-mail)

Potete anche spedire la vostra posta del domain ad un`altro indirizzo e-mail che
avete. Per questo, dovete creare un file con nome ".forward" nella vostra home
directory. Nel file ci deve essere solo l`indirizzo e-mail dove desiderate che i
messaggi vengano spediti. Fatto ciò tutti messaggi verranno spediti dal server a
questo indirizzo.

Notate che i file che incominciano con un punto "." sono file nascosti. Per renderli
visibili, scrivete "ls -al" al shell prompt (tramite telnet).
 


© Mercator GmbH, 2003

[Contatto] [Supporto] [Condizioni] [Sitemap]